Abstract

Numerous sensors will be required in current and future advanced safety vehicles to provide more intelligent and automated services in an Intelligent Transportation System environment.However, most existing vehicles using Controller Area Network are limited by the lack of extensibility and interoperability among the sensors.In this paper, we present a Smart Car Sensor Network platform, which is an integrated sensor gateway based on the OSGi framework and AMI-C standards for vehicles. The platform improves both the extensibility of sensor by utilizing clustering methods and the interoperability by adopting open standard middleware. Furthermore, we have constructed a testbed environment to evaluate the performance of the SCSN platform using a virtual reality vehicle simulator and a vehicle network simulation tool. Through the simulation of realistic scenarios, the proposed platform demonstrates near real-time processing performance.
